Cucumber mint cooler

Cucumber mint cooler, colorful refreshing summer drink made with fresh cucumbers, zesty mint and plain soda or sparkling water.

Prep Time 10 minutes
Total Time 10 minutes
Servings 1 servings
Calories 62kcal

Equipment

  • Indian style mixie or any heavy blender

Ingredients

  • 1 small cucumber
  • 10-12 fresh mint leaves
  • 1-2 teaspoon sugar
  • 200 m1 sparkling water or plain soda chilled
  • juice of half a lime
  • a pinch of black salt
  • ice cubes, mint leaves and lemon wedges to garnish

Instructions

  • Wash and chop the cucumber roughly. Take it along with mint leaves and sugar in a small blender jar. Blitz it to puree.
  • Add this to serving glass, top it with sparkling water, black salt and lime juice. Garnish with mint leaves, lemon wedges and serve immediately.
  • I have made it using both club soda and sparkling water. The glass with froth is made using club soda.
  • Personally i prefer sparkling water. If you want your drink to be smooth, then strain the juice before serving
  • If not serving immediately then refrigerate the purée. Just before serving top it with either soda or sparkling water, garnish and serve.
